extern crate alloc;
use crate::core::reactive::{Computed, Signal};
use crate::prelude::*;
#[compose]
pub fn build_widgets() {
let n = Signal::new(2i32);
let squared = {
let n = n.clone();
Computed::new(move || n.get() * n.get())
};
let (inc, label) = (n.clone(), squared.clone());
ui! {
Column (
grow: 1.0,
align: AlignItems::Center,
justify: JustifyContent::Center,
padding: Padding::all(16)
) {
View (text: ${ alloc::format!("n^2 = {}", label.get()) }, height: 40)
View (
bg_color: Color::rgb(63, 185, 80),
width: 120,
height: 40,
border_radius: 8,
text: "n + 1"
) on Tap { inc.update(|v| *v += 1); }
}
};
}
#[cfg(feature = "std")]
pub fn setup_app<B, F>(app: &mut App<B, F>, parent: Entity)
where
B: Surface,
F: RendererFactory<B>,
{
use crate::app::plugins::StdInstantClockPlugin;
app.add_plugin(StdInstantClockPlugin);
app.compose(parent, build_widgets);
}
